Dear Catholic Answers,
I just read your question about priestly faculties, and I was a little confused. How is it, then, that specific sacraments when done by schismatic priests, such as confessions, are invalid? I’ve been told it’s because they don’t have the proper faculties. Is it because they don’t have a proper bishop so they don’t have faculties?
 
Hi,

If a priest is in schism he is hardly going to have faculties from a Catholic bishop. Such faculties will have been suspended.

Weddings is a separate matter. A priest must always ask for faculties from the pastor of the parish where the wedding is taking place for each wedding he intends to witness.
